Conquering the Hoverboard: A Newbie's Handbook

So you've got your hands on a slick new hoverboard and you're ready to blast around like a pro? Well, hold on tight! Mastering this futuristic toy might seem intimidating at first, but with a little patience and practice, you'll be surging with confidence in no time.

  • Launch slow: Don't try to go full speed right away. Get comfortable with the feeling of balance and how the board moves to your weight.
  • Refine your stance: Keep your knees slightly bent and your core engaged for better stability.
  • Seek a safe spot: Choose a flat, open area free from obstacles and people.

Keep in mind: Safety first! Always wear safety equipment and be aware of your surroundings. With these tips in mind, you'll be on your way to becoming a hoverboard wizard!

Equipment for Your Hoverboard Ride

So you've got your hands on a hoverboard, sweet! But before you rip through the streets like a pro, there are some must-haves to make sure your ride is safe and awesome. First up, safety gear is crucial. You'll want a helmet that fits snugly, knee pads to protect those joints, and elbow pads because accidents occur.

Next, consider some rad accessories. A backpack is perfect for stashing your music player and keeping them secure during your ride. And don't forget a charger! Hoverboards need juice to keep those wheels spinning.

Fixing Your Hoverboard: Common Issues and Solutions

Riding a hoverboard is awesome, but like any cool gadget, they can sometimes develop issues. Don't freak out! Most hoverboard problems are pretty easy to fix. First, check the power source – a Détails ici low battery is the typical culprit behind a non-starting board. Make sure your charger is connected right. If that doesn't work, inspect the hoverboard for any damage. Look for loose wires, cracks in the frame, or anything else out of the ordinary.

  • Secure any loose screws or bolts. Sometimes a simple fix can make all the difference!
